Bio: I always start a lesson with a new student with the understanding that not all players learn the same way. For my visual learners I employ V1 Golf Video analysis which we can also send to the student so they can review it between lessons. For my kinesthetic learners we use a variety of training aids to help them feel the differences with actual body motions. For students that are audio learners we will have more of a conversation and explanation discussion that will also include a bit of quizzing to help them remember our processes.
While lowering scores and hitting your clubs farther are important, I also like to asses the studentโs goals and aspirations that will help guide them to be a better player and create a more fun and enjoyable atmosphere with their game.
